While working on this solution I noticed one issue. Basically, the
problem is that during binary upgrade when we try to rewrite a heap we
would expect that “binary_upgrade_next_heap_pg_class_oid” and
“binary_upgrade_next_heap_pg_class_relfilenumber” are already set for
creating a new heap. But we are not preserving anything so we don't
have those values. One option to this problem is that we can first
start the postmaster in non-binary upgrade mode perform all conflict
checking and rewrite and stop the postmaster.  Then start postmaster
again and perform the restore as we are doing now.  Although we will
have to start/stop the postmaster one extra time we have a solution.

But while thinking about this I started to think that since now we are
completely decoupling the concept of Oid and relfilenumber then
logically during REWRITE we should only be allocating new
relfilenumber but we don’t really need to allocate the Oid at all.
Yeah, we can do that if inside make_new_heap() if we pass the
OIDOldHeap to heap_create_with_catalog(), then it will just create new
storage(relfilenumber) but not a new Oid. But the problem is that the
ATRewriteTable() and finish_heap_swap() functions are completely based
on the relation cache.  So now if we only create a new relfilenumber
but not a new Oid then we will have to change this infrastructure to
copy at smgr level.

Thoughts?
